Report from the Daniels: Hosted By: Robert and Cynthia Daniels Assisted By: Norm and Linda Bolf Attendance: 97 Total (46 Shipmates) The 2007 Shipmate Reunion started off on Monday, October 15, 2007, with a welcoming reception for Shipmates, their families and guests. On the second day of the reunion, 65 guests participated in a Sonoma Wine Country Tour and Tasting, visiting three great wineries (Benziger, Sebastiani, Cline Cellars). Tour participants enjoyed the fruits of the wineries’ labor, with a boxed lunch at Benziger’s. Shipmates that did not attend one or both tours manned the Hospitality Room or took time to visit some of San Francisco’s many interesting sites. Thursday, the final day of the reunion, was more or less a free day (following the Shipmate’s Meeting), in which many took time to shop, visit Alcatraz, ride the cable cars, visit the shops and sites of Fisherman’s Wharf, including touring the submarine, The USS Pampanito, and the WWII Victory Ship, the SS Jeremiah O’Brien. The banquet, at Neptune’s Seafood Palace, was a hit with everyone. The Banquet Program Speaker was the former skipper of the Picking, Captain Alan Dougall, USN (ret.). It was a great talk, enjoyed by all in attendance.
